Existence and continuation of periodic solutions of Newtonian systems

Abstract

In this article we study the existence and the continuation of periodic solutions of autonomous Newtonian systems. To prove the results we apply the infinite-dimensional version of the degree for SO(2)-equivariant gradient operators. Using the results due to Rabier we show that the Leray-Schauder degree is not applicable in the proofs of our theorems, because it vanishes.
